How to Sync to Manually

Step 1: Understand Amazon Ads API

Before proceeding, familiarize yourself with the Amazon Ads API documentation. This will help you understand the available endpoints, authentication methods, and data formats. You need to know which API endpoints will provide the data you require and how to authenticate your requests.

Step 2: Set Up AWS IAM User for API Access

Create an IAM user in your AWS account with permissions to access Amazon Ads API. Assign the necessary policies that allow this user to make API requests. Take note of the access key ID and secret access key, which will be needed for authentication.

Step 3: Write a Script to Extract Data

Develop a script using a programming language like Python or Node.js to extract data from Amazon Ads. Use the access key and secret key for authentication. Make API calls to fetch the required data, handling pagination if necessary. Store the response data in a structured format, such as JSON or CSV.

Step 4: Transform Data for TiDB Compatibility

Once the data is extracted, transform it into a format compatible with TiDB. Ensure that the data types and structures match those in the TiDB schema. If necessary, clean the data to remove inconsistencies or errors.

Step 5: Set Up TiDB Environment

Install and configure TiDB on your server or cloud environment. Ensure that it is running and accessible. Create the necessary database and tables in TiDB that will store the Amazon Ads data. Define the schema according to the transformed data format.

Step 6: Write a Script to Load Data into TiDB

Develop another script to load the transformed data into TiDB. Use a language or tool that supports MySQL-compatible connections, as TiDB is MySQL compatible. This script should connect to the TiDB instance and execute SQL INSERT statements to load the data into the appropriate tables.

Step 7: Automate the Process

Create a cron job or a scheduled task to automate the entire process of extracting, transforming, and loading data. This will ensure that your TiDB database is consistently updated with the latest data from Amazon Ads, keeping your analytics reliable and up-to-date.

By following these steps, you can efficiently move data from Amazon Ads to TiDB without relying on third-party connectors or integrations.
